What is an overnight inbound stocking?
Career: Overnight Inbound Stocking
An Overnight Inbound Stocking job involves receiving, unloading, and organizing merchandise in a retail store during the nighttime hours. Workers in this role ensure that products are properly stocked on shelves and ready for customers when the store opens in the morning. Responsibilities may include breaking down pallets, sorting inventory, and maintaining a clean and safe work environment. This job is ideal for individuals who are detail-oriented, physically active, and comfortable working overnight shifts.
